Description

Inside micrometer correcting fixture
Technical field
This utility model relates to field of machining, particularly relates to a kind of inside micrometer correcting fixture.
Background technology
In machining, when processing endoporus, need to measure aperture with inside micrometer.The school bar that the calibration of traditional inside micrometer mostly uses is corrected, this traditional bearing calibration, and owing to wanting the correction size of adjustment school bar every time, correction rate is slow, and correction efficiency is low.
Summary of the invention
The purpose of this utility model is that providing a kind of corrects inside micrometer correcting fixture quick, that correction efficiency is high.
For achieving the above object, technical solution of the present utility model is:
This utility model is a kind of inside micrometer correcting fixture, including a correcting mount, offering calibration tank on correcting mount, this calibration tank has two right-angle sides intersected vertically and two stepped step edge, and the distance between right-angle side and step edge is the calibrated distance of inside micrometer.
Front and back at correcting mount offers a calibration tank respectively.
The face of the step edge of calibration tank is carved with the real number character code of relative size.
After using such scheme, owing to calibration tank of the present utility model has two right-angle sides intersected vertically and two stepped step edge, distance between right-angle side and step edge is the calibrated distance of inside micrometer, there is on it multiple conventional endoporus radial dimension, the size of multiple inside micrometer can be corrected simultaneously, without the correction size of adjustment school bar every time, correction is quick, correction efficiency is high.

Detailed description of the invention
As Figure 1-Figure 4, this utility model is a kind of inside micrometer correcting fixture, including a correcting mount 1.
A calibration tank 13 is offered respectively in the front 11 of correcting mount 1 and the back side 12.This calibration tank 13 has 131,132 and two stepped step edge 133,134 of two right-angle sides intersected vertically, the calibrated distance that each distance is a part of inside micrometer between right-angle side 131 and step edge 133, the calibrated distance that each distance is another part inside micrometer between right-angle side 132 and step edge 134.
The face of the step edge of calibration tank 13 is carved with the real number character code of relative size, such as 63,100,50 etc..
